What Youll Do:
- Review and resolve outstanding patient account invoices and items in assigned work queues according to department policies and procedures.
- Meet established departmental productivity and quality standards while ensuring work is completed accurately and timely.
- Respond to patient and account inquiries received through correspondence electronic mail or telephone within three business days.
- Research account information and take appropriate action to resolve outstanding issues and facilitate accurate account resolution.
- Document all actions taken in a clear concise and understandable manner.
- Maintain compliance with applicable regulations hospital policies and department procedures.
- Support patient financial services by providing accurate and professional communication regarding account-related questions and concerns.
- Demonstrate competency in assigned areas of responsibility upon hire or transition to new duties.
- Complete additional competency requirements when new responsibilities are assigned or workflow processes change significantly.
- Provide leadership and support to Patient Accounts staff while promoting accuracy productivity teamwork and exceptional customer service.
- Perform other duties as assigned.
Education & Experience:
- Completion of High School or GED is required.
- Two to four years of experience in a physician office hospital registration collection agency hospital or professional billing or training at an educational institution that includes medical billing is required.
